What actually blocks drains in Kwinana
The established Kwinana townsite suburbs, Medina, Calista, Orelia, Parmelia and Naval Base, carry some of the oldest sewer infrastructure in the area. Many properties still run on original clay and earthenware lines, and clay sewer pipe is laid in short sections that join at regular intervals. Over decades, tree roots find those joints and work their way in.
Root intrusion and recurring blockages in the same spot are among the most common blocked-drain jobs we see in the older Kwinana streets. Clearing the line without understanding why it keeps blocking just repeats the cycle. A CCTV camera down the pipe shows whether it is a local root ball, a cracked or collapsed section of clay, or a joint that has pulled apart with age.
Further out, the newer estates at Wellard, Bertram, Anketell and Casuarina are mostly on modern PVC drainage. PVC resists root intrusion far better than old clay, but the Swan Coastal Plain sand those estates sit on still shifts and settles around buried pipe over time. A joint that moves slightly out of line catches debris and blocks in the same place until a camera pins it down.
So the job in Kwinana depends on where you are. Older townsite homes get the clay-and-roots diagnosis first. Newer edge estates point us toward ground movement, build-up and the occasional silted stormwater pit after heavy rain.
Local council and compliance
Kwinana is in the City of Kwinana. In WA, all plumbing and drainage work must be carried out by a licensed plumber and meet the state regulations overseen by Building and Energy WA, so those standards apply the same way in every suburb. The City of Kwinana handles related local approvals, including, for properties not connected to deep sewer, onsite wastewater (septic) approvals.

The blocked drains we get called to most in Kwinana
Tree roots in old clay joints
The signature job in the established Kwinana suburbs. Roots find the joints in aged clay sewer lines and grow in over time, causing blockages that keep coming back until the root mass is cleared and the joint is assessed.
Recurring blockages in the same spot
When a drain blocks repeatedly at the same location, there is usually a structural reason, a cracked or partially collapsed clay pipe, a root that was cut but not removed, or a joint pulled out of alignment. A camera finds it.
Collapsed or cracked ageing pipe
Clay and earthenware pipe from the post-war era can crack or partially collapse as the ground moves around it. The line still drains until sediment and debris catch on the damaged section.
Fat and food build-up
Kitchen grease cools and hardens inside any sewer line regardless of age. In an older, narrower clay pipe the build-up compounds faster and leaves less clearance before the drain slows.
Hair and soap scum in bathrooms
Hair bound up with soap scum gradually chokes basin and shower wastes across the house. Common in homes of any age and usually a quick clear once we get in there.
Wipes and the wrong things flushed
Wet wipes labelled flushable rarely break down and are a frequent cause of blocked toilet and sewer lines, whether the pipe is old clay or modern PVC.
CCTV camera and high-pressure jetting in Kwinana
Older clay sewer lines are exactly where a camera matters most. If a drain in Medina or Calista has blocked twice in the past year, there is almost always a root in the joint or a section of pipe that is cracking. Clearing it without looking means the same call in another few months.
A CCTV drain camera shows the pipe from the inside, where the root is, how big it has grown, and whether the clay has cracked or started to collapse. High-pressure jetting then scours the full pipe wall clean rather than cutting a single hole through the blockage.
On newer PVC in Wellard or Bertram the same approach applies. A shifted joint or a build-up that recurs in the same place gets found and cleared properly, and you see the footage yourself before we pack up.
